AWKA -THERE w<strong>as</strong><br />

excitement <strong>in</strong> Anambra<br />

West Local Government Area of<br />

Anambra State follow<strong>in</strong>g the<br />

return to site of the contractor<br />

handl<strong>in</strong>g the Otuocha-Anam-<br />

Kogi federal road abandoned<br />

several years ago.<br />

Before the project w<strong>as</strong><br />

abandoned <strong>in</strong> 2009, a<br />

whopp<strong>in</strong>g N2.5 billion w<strong>as</strong> said<br />

to have been spent on the road<br />

with noth<strong>in</strong>g to show for it.<br />

However, follow<strong>in</strong>g the efforts<br />

of the member represent<strong>in</strong>g<br />

Anambra E<strong>as</strong>t and West <strong>in</strong> the<br />

House of Representatives, Dr.<br />

Tony Nwoye, who facilitated<br />

the rele<strong>as</strong>e of funds to the<br />

contractor by the executive arm<br />

of government, work h<strong>as</strong><br />

resumed <strong>in</strong> earnest.<br />

Nwoye, who <strong>in</strong>spected the<br />

project with officials of the<br />

Federal M<strong>in</strong>istry of Works and<br />

community leaders <strong>in</strong> the area<br />

said the National Assembly h<strong>as</strong><br />

approved N1.8 billion to be<br />

spent on the road this fiscal<br />

year, with <strong>as</strong>surance that funds<br />

would cont<strong>in</strong>ue to be rele<strong>as</strong>ed<br />

to ensure that work would<br />

cont<strong>in</strong>ue ce<strong>as</strong>elessly until it w<strong>as</strong><br />

completed.<br />

When South-E<strong>as</strong>t Voice<br />

visited the area, the contractor,<br />

Nigercat Ltd, w<strong>as</strong> work<strong>in</strong>g on<br />

a major bridge along the<br />

road. It is expected that when<br />

completed, journey from<br />

Anambra State to Abuja would<br />

be reduced to about three<br />

hours, <strong>in</strong>stead of about seven<br />

hours which it presently takes<br />

from Anambra, through Enugu<br />

to Benue and then Kogi to<br />

Abuja.<br />

Hon. Nwoye said he decided<br />

to make the road his<br />

constituency priority project<br />

because the people of the area,<br />

who are ma<strong>in</strong>ly farmers, were<br />

suffer<strong>in</strong>g so much <strong>as</strong> they often<br />

found it difficult to transport<br />

their produce to the cities at the<br />

end of every farm<strong>in</strong>g se<strong>as</strong>on<br />

due to bad roads.<br />
